TITLE(s): COOK (chemical) alternate titles: extractor; hide-cooking operator
Tends equipment that cooks animal stock (animal skins, splits, fleshings, and trimmings) used to
make glue or gelatin: Signals workers to fill kettle with stock. Turns valve to allow water to flow
into kettle to submerge stock. Starts heaters and adjusts temperature. Cooks stock for prescribed
period of time and tests sample of broth for specific gravity, using hydrometer. Compares hydrometer
readings with readings on conversion tables to determine approximate amount of glue or gelatin that
batch will produce. Drains broth from vat to storage tank, refills kettle with water, and cooks
stock several times at progressively higher temperatures. May stir stock in kettle, using wooden
paddles. May tend equipment to wash stock prior to cooking [WASH-MILL OPERATOR (chemical)].
